金融科技+行业应用与解决方案手册(执行版).docxVIP

  • 2
  • 0
  • 约2.93万字
  • 约 44页
  • 2026-06-18 发布于江西
  • 举报

金融科技+行业应用与解决方案手册(执行版).docx

金融科技+行业应用与解决方案手册(执行版)

第1章金融科技基础架构与核心能力

1.1分布式系统与高可用架构设计

在金融级高可用架构设计中,首要目标是确保系统在任何单点故障场景下均能维持业务连续性。以核心交易系统的微服务拆分为例,我们将单体应用拆解为支付、清算、风控等20个独立微服务,每个服务部署于独立的物理集群中,通过Kubernetes进行弹性伸缩管理。为了实现数据的一致性,我们采用最终一致性策略替代强一致性策略。对于非实时对账场景,系统允许微服务在本地完成事务处理,随后通过分布式事件驱动架构(Event-DrivenArchitecture)中的Kafka消息队列进行异步同步,确保数据延迟控制在毫秒级以内。

针对异地灾备需求,我们构建了基于Geo-Replication的分布式状态同步机制。当主节点发生故障时,系统自动将数据快照至异地数据中心,并通过一致性哈希算法确保数据在读写节点的分布均匀,避免热点数据导致的性能瓶颈。在高并发交易场景下,系统引入了令牌桶算法(TokenBucket)进行流量控制。通过预设的令牌消耗速率,限制每秒请求数(QPS),防止突发流量冲击数据库,例如在双11大促期间,系统可动态调整令牌上限,将瞬时QPS控制在2000以内。监控体系是架构稳定的基石,我们部署了基于Prometheus和Grafana

文档评论(0)

1亿VIP精品文档

相关文档